Victim Injured During Overnight Robbery Near UCLA
WESTWOOD (CBSLA.com) — Authorities say one person was slightly injured Saturday during an overnight robbery near the UCLA campus in Westwood.
The incident occurred about 1:30 a.m. on the 400 block of Landfair towards Gayley avenues.
According to a crime alert issued by the UCLA Police Department, two suspects approached unidentified victim who was walking northbound.
"One of the suspects grabbed the victim from behind and pinned his arms while the other suspect punched the victim multiple times," the alert said.
The suspects fled westbound on Gayley Avenue with the victim's property, including: a cellphone, wallet and car keys.
The alert said the victim is not affiliated with the school.
A description of the suspects was not immediately released.
No further information was available.
